"All Cats Have Asperger Syndrome" takes a playful look at Asperger Syndrome (AS), drawing inspiration from the feline world in a way that will strike a chord with all those who are familiar with AS. Delightful colour photographs of cats bring to life familiar characteristics such as sensitive hearing, scampering at the first sign of being stroked, and particular eating habits. Touching, humorous and insightful, this book evokes the difficulties and joys of raising a child who is different and leaves the reader with a sense of the dignity, individuality, and potential of people with AS. This engaging book is an ideal, gentle introduction to the world of AS.

'There is a great deal of truth in humour. If you have only just begun to discover why someone with Asperger's syndrome is different, this book will inform and entertain you. The descriptions provide an accurate balance between the qualities and difficulties associated with Asperger's syndrome, while the photographs will make the journey of discovery enjoyable and remarkable.' - Tony Attwood, author of Asperger's Syndrome and The Complete Guide to Asperger's Syndrome
Kathy Hoopmann lives in Dubai with her husband and three children. She is also the author of the Asperger Adventure series for younger children; Haze, Blue Bottle Mystery, Of Mice and Aliens, and Lisa and the Lacemaker, all published by Jessica Kingsley Publishers.
